Niagara County Community College was founded in 1962 and is sponsored by Niagara County and SUNY. (Wikipedia)

John A Logan was founded in what year?

John A. Logan College was founded in 1967. It is located in Carterville, Illinois, and serves as a community college offering a variety of academic programs and services to students in the region. The college is named after John A. Logan, a Civil War general and politician from Illinois.
